Netherrealm Announces Crossplay Feature for Mortal Kombat 1

Netherrealm has officially announced that the highly anticipated crossplay feature will be introduced to Mortal Kombat 1 in the upcoming patch scheduled for release next week. This exciting development will enable players to connect and engage with each other across various platforms, including PS5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C for both Steam and Epic Games Store. However, it has been confirmed that the Nintendo Switch will not be included in this crossplay update.

Since its initial launch in September 2023, Netherrealm has been dedicated to consistently enhancing the Mortal Kombat 1 experience through a series of updates. The addition of Krossplay, as it has been dubbed, is a significant milestone for the game and is expected to further enrich the gaming experience for its community. More details regarding this feature are set to be unveiled in the near future.

In addition to the upcoming crossplay functionality, one of the notable features that has already been integrated into the game is the Wi-fi filter support. This innovative feature empowers players to have more control over their gaming experience by allowing them to decline matches based on their opponent’s internet connection. For instance, players using a wired connection can choose to avoid playing against opponents using a wireless connection, ensuring a smoother and more stable gaming experience.
